Analog Game Studios Announces License Deal with Legendary Designer Dr Reiner Knizia for Fruit Island
TelAve News/10886334
TORONTO - TelAve -- Analog Game Studios is proud to announce that it has signed a licensing agreement with world-renowned board game designer Dr. Reiner Knizia to publish his playful family-friendly board game, Fruit Island, for the North American market.
Dr. Knizia is one of the most celebrated and prolific designers in the history of modern board gaming, with over 800 published game designs and an unparalleled record of international awards and industry recognition, including the prestigious Spiel des Jahres, Origins Awards, and countless global accolades. His decision to partner with Analog Game Studios represents a significant endorsement of the Canadian publisher and its growing reputation for bringing accessible, high-quality tabletop games to market.
Fruit Island is a clever, fast-playing game for 2–4 players blending intuitive rules with meaningful decision-making—an elegant design reflecting Dr. Knizia's mastery of approachable yet engaging gameplay. Players travel the island collecting fruit from trees, racing to bring their harvest to the trading post, all while avoiding a mischievous gorilla that threatens to undo their progress. Designed to play in around 15 minutes, the game is easy to learn, highly replayable, and ideal for families and casual gamers alike.

"We are absolutely thrilled to work with Dr. Knizia," said Richard MacRae, founder of Analog Game Studios. "His influence on modern board gaming is extraordinary, and Fruit Island is a wonderful example of his ability to create games that are both accessible and deeply satisfying. Bringing this game to North America is a major milestone for our studio and we can't wait to share it with families and gamers everywhere."
Analog Game Studios plans to launch Fruit Island through a Kickstarter crowdfunding campaign later this year, inviting players and fans of Dr. Knizia's work to take part in bringing the game to the North American market. As Analog Game Studios continues to expand its catalogue, this collaboration marks an important step forward for the publisher and underscores its commitment to working with highly creative and respected game designers.
About Reiner Knizia
Dr. Reiner Knizia is a globally acclaimed board game designer with a PhD in mathematics and more than 800 published games to his name. Known for elegant mechanics and timeless gameplay, his designs have shaped the modern tabletop industry and continue to be enjoyed by players around the world.
About Analog Game Studios
Analog Game Studios is a Canadian board game publisher focused on creating and publishing accessible games with smart mechanics, creative themes and are always visually distinctive. (analoggamestudios.com)
